Choosing between the Cendyn Booking Engine and Hotelerum’s Dynamic Package Engine hinges on your hotel's needs for functionality, regional presence, and support. While both aim to boost direct bookings, Cendyn offers a comprehensive, feature-rich platform with extensive integrations and proven global reach, whereas Hotelerum focuses on dynamic packages and online positioning with a smaller team and narrower regional footprint.
If your primary goal is robust feature sets, seamless integrations, and a trusted provider with a large user base, Cendyn clearly stands out. But if your hotel wants to leverage packages to attract more direct sales and is comfortable with a less global presence, Hotelerum might be worth considering.

Cendyn’s Booking Engine tackles the core hospitality challenge of increasing direct bookings and revenue through a feature-rich, customizable platform. It offers real-time inventory management, multi-language support, and extensive email marketing capabilities, making it suitable for hotels seeking to optimize their online sales channels.
Hotelerum, on the other hand, emphasizes creating and managing dynamic packages, aiming to boost direct sales by bundling accommodation with additional services. It is designed to help hotels improve their online positioning and attract more direct traffic with its channel manager and package customization tools.
While Cendyn serves a broad range of hotel types, particularly luxury and boutique properties, Hotelerum’s niche is in simplifying package creation and increasing visibility through online channels. Both products address booking and revenue challenges but diverge in scope and regional reach.

Cendyn boasts a user-friendly interface with a 4.36/5 ease of use rating, complemented by a strong onboarding process averaging 4.23/5. Many reviews praise its intuitive dashboard, which simplifies content management, rate setting, and reporting, even for users new to booking engines.
Hotelerum, with a 0/5 rating in ease of use, offers fewer details about its interface or onboarding experience, and no recent reviews are available to gauge user friendliness. Its smaller team and regional focus suggest a less mature user experience.
Edge: Cendyn.
Cendyn’s platform features 39 exclusive functionalities, including urgency messaging, multi-lingual support, loyalty integration, booking abandonment recapture, and customizable add-ons. Its extensive feature set aims to optimize every stage of the guest journey and revenue management.
Hotelerum, despite its focus on packages and online positioning, offers no specific feature list beyond its core dynamic package and channel management tools. It lacks the breadth of automation, marketing, and multi-property features found in Cendyn.
Edge: Cendyn.
Cendyn’s support team earns a 4.56/5 rating, with many users highlighting its responsiveness and helpfulness. Review quotes describe their team as “night and day” better than previous vendors, capable of resolving issues swiftly and assisting with complex integrations.
Hotelerum, with no recent reviews or ratings, offers limited insight into support quality. Given its smaller size and regional focus, it’s less clear whether its customer service can match Cendyn’s global support standards.
Edge: Cendyn.
Cendyn integrates with 116 verified partners, including major PMS, CRM, and distribution systems like Siteminder, Tripadvisor, and Google Hotel Ads. Its extensive integration ecosystem enables hotels to connect their entire digital ecosystem effortlessly.
Hotelerum has zero verified integrations listed, relying primarily on its own channel manager for online distribution. Its limited integrations may restrict flexibility compared to Cendyn’s extensive partner network.
Edge: Cendyn.
Cendyn’s overall rating of 4.38/5, based on 124 reviews, reflects strong satisfaction, especially from boutique and resort segments. Recent reviews praise its ease of use, automation, and support, with an 88% likelihood to recommend.
Hotelerum has no available reviews or ratings, making it impossible to assess user satisfaction. Its regional presence and smaller user base suggest less market validation.
Edge: Cendyn.
Cendyn charges a $400 monthly flat fee with no implementation or trial fees, offering transparency for budget planning. Pricing details for Hotelerum are unavailable, with no listed costs or trial options.
If cost certainty and transparency matter, Cendyn provides clear pricing, while Hotelerum’s pricing remains undefined.

The HT Score is a composite ranking that considers 4 criteria groups and over a dozen variables to help hoteliers objectively compare hotel technology products. Cendyn has an HT Score of 75 and Hotelerum (Dynamic Package Engine) has 0. Here is how the score is calculated.

Customer ratings and reviews are by far the most important factor in the HT Score algorithm. HTR does not accept payment for higher rankings. All reviews are verified — only hotel industry practitioners with confirmed affiliations can submit ratings. View full HT Score methodology →
